What's The Definition Of Jacquerie?

Jacquerie in American English
the French peasants' revolt of 1358
noun: the revolt of the peasants of northern France against the nobles in 1358

Jacquerie in British English
noun: the revolt of the N French peasants against the nobility in 1358
